North Cleveland
Population has declined 14% since 2000. 3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 33%. Median home value has more than tripled since 2000, reaching $112,500. The poverty rate of 38.5% is well above the national figure.

How many people live in North Cleveland, Texas?
North Cleveland, Texas has about 225 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.
Is North Cleveland, Texas expensive?
In North Cleveland, Texas, the median home is worth about $112,500, and the typical rent is about $788 a month.
How educated are people in North Cleveland, Texas?
About 2.9% of adults age 25 and over in North Cleveland, Texas h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in North Cleveland, Texas?
About 38.5% of people in North Cleveland, Texas live below the federal poverty line.
Has North Cleveland, Texas grown since 1990?
Yes, North Cleveland, Texas has grown since 1990. The population has added about 48 residents, a change of about 27 percent over that period.
